Job description
Security Officer/Senior Security Officer (General Posting)

LOVE WHAT YOU DO? THERE IS A PLACE FOR YOU HERE!

Be part of our diverse and inclusive team.

Job Responsibilities

Present a professional image and deal with incidents in a discreet and confident manner.

Ensure optimum guest service through the delivery of excellent customer service.

Respond to first aid incidents and apply effective first aid skills for customers and team members.

Perform security functions at assigned posts and areas within the property.

Observe and monitor persons and property to maintain security and safety.

Escort or carry valuables as assigned or directed. Valuables may include the transportation of chips and cash as well as documentation.

Respond to all emergencies and alarms as directed by Security Operations Control Room and Security Management.

Monitor and manage crowd levels within the work environment.

Effectively participate in the management of potential safety hazards including fire alarms, emergency situations, bomb threats and building evacuation.

Maintain and apply skills to deal with the management of intoxicated persons within the work environment.

Handle lost property in accordance to procedures.

Participate in training programs.

Maintain professional skills by staying abreast of current developments and participating in developmental programs available within and outside the company.

Perform other tasks within the IR, including CAT C Special Employee License tasks, as directed by the Vice President, Security Service Department.

Job Requirements
Education & Certification

Minimum Secondary 2 / ITE equivalent.

Must have attained PLRD Senior/Security Officer Grade.

Must possess a valid Special Employee License during his/her employment.

Experience

Prior experience in Security industry is an advantage.

Other Prerequisites

Able to work overtime and work different shifts on short notice.

Possess initiative and a good team player.

Able to handle stress and multi-task.

Good interpersonal skills.

Good written and communication skills.
